傳統的部署方式是更新代碼 -> 本地構建 -> 上傳服務器發布;而現代化的部署方式是CI/CD(持續集成/持續部署) CI/CD服務有很多: Jenkins Gitlab CI Github Actions Travis CI Circle CI ...
不想看前面這么多廢話的可以直接跳到具體實現 Github Actions 是什么 說到 Github Actions 不得不提一下。 持續集成 continuous integration :高質量的讓產品快速迭代 持續交付 continuous delivery :交付給團隊測試 持續部署 continuous deployment :持續交付的下一步核心概念團隊測試完成后自動部署到生產環境 C ...
2020-07-15 17:12 1 1152 推薦指數:
傳統的部署方式是更新代碼 -> 本地構建 -> 上傳服務器發布;而現代化的部署方式是CI/CD(持續集成/持續部署) CI/CD服務有很多: Jenkins Gitlab CI Github Actions Travis CI Circle CI ...
一、前言 作為一名前端菜雞,服務器小白,剛開始在Linux服務器上部署網站時,前端代碼我一般都是打包后手動FTP傳上去,后端代碼直接在vscode中使用SSH連接服務器,直接同步代碼更改。 但小黑作為一個生命不息折騰不止的程序猿,肯定要探索更好玩更高效的方法,所以這次,咱就上手折騰了下自動化部署 ...
一、Hexo 相關知識點 靜態博客簡單,但是發布博文時稍顯麻煩,一般需要下面兩步: 如果考慮到同步源文件,還需要每次更改后,將源文件 push 到指定倉庫: 我們可以將 Hexo 文 ...
最新博客鏈接 Github鏈接 查看此文檔前應先了解,vuepress基本操作 參考官方文檔進行配置: vuepress-theme-reco VuePress SamKirkland / FTP-Deploy-Action ...
1. 創建一個vue項目 我們這使用vue-cli直接生成一個項目,確保全局安裝了vue-cli腳手架,安裝命令為npm install -g @vue/cli,打開控制台,輸入以下命令:vue create 項目名,創建一個新項目,選擇 默認配置。 2. 修改 ...
Actions 插件:ssh deploy 配置 GitHub Action一鍵部署 - Yopai's ...
前言 使用hexo博客也挺久的,最開始是本地hexo clean && hexo g,最后hexo d推送到服務器。后來是本地hexo clean && hexo g,最后將生成文件推送到GitHub,GitHub actions 推送到服務器。后來本地文件丟失 ...
持續集成(CI)是軟件開發過程中的一個重要部分,在這個過程中,共享的代碼存儲庫會由於將團隊成員的新工作集成到其中而不斷地發生變化。 為了確保代碼的高質量並減少潛在的錯誤,每次集成通常由一個自動化的構建和測試過程來驗證。 在本文中,我們將學習如何使用Github Actions設置該過程,從而使 ...